Lock-Up Control




SYSTEM

LOCK-UP CONTROL : System Description


SYSTEM DIAGRAM







DESCRIPTION

- The torque converter clutch piston in the torque converter is engaged to eliminate torque converter slip to increase power transmission efficiency.
- The engagement/release of the lock-up clutch is operated by the lock-up control valve by switching the operating hydraulic pressure feed circuit to the lock-up piston chamber.

The switching of the lock-up control valve is operated by the torque converter clutch solenoid valve according to the drive signal from the TCM.
- If the CVT fluid temperature is low or the vehicle is in fail-safe mode due to malfunction, lock-up control is prohibited.
Lock-up Released
In the lock-up released state, the torque converter clutch control valve is set into the unlocked state by the torque converter clutch solenoid valve and the lock-up apply pressure is drained.
In this way, the torque converter clutch piston is not coupled.
Lock-up Applied
In the lock-up applied state, the torque converter clutch control valve is set into the locked state by the torque converter clutch solenoid valve and lock-up apply pressure is generated.
In this way, the torque converter clutch piston is pressed and coupled.
